What Slab Leak Repair Looks Like in Torrance

A slab leak is a pressurized hot or cold water line failing inside the concrete slab a house sits on. Two failure modes dominate: pinhole pitting on copper supply lines (the most common), and friction abrasion where a pipe crosses a rebar or moves against gravel inside the slab. Symptoms are warm spots on the floor, audible running water with all fixtures off, an unexplained jump on the water meter, or a sudden spike in the water bill. We locate the exact leak point with electronic line tracing and acoustic equipment, then choose between spot repair through a small slab cut or rerouting the line above the slab through walls and ceilings — whichever is cheaper and less invasive for that specific failure.

Slab leaks in Torrance cluster heavily in homes built between 1912–1935 and 1948–1965. The reason: copper supply lines installed during that era weren't sleeved through the slab, so they're in direct contact with the concrete and any aggregate that moved with the pour. OUR PROCESS

How We Handle Slab Leak Repair in Torrance

Same crew, same factory-certified equipment, same property-friendly approach on every Torrance job.

Step 1

Pressure-test & confirm

We isolate the hot and cold systems and pressure-test each separately to confirm a slab leak is actually the issue (and not a yard line, irrigation, or fixture leak that mimics the same symptoms). Saves you a slab cut for the wrong reason.

Step 2

Electronic location

Acoustic listening equipment plus electronic line tracing pinpoints the leak within a few inches. We mark the exact location on the floor before any concrete is touched.

Step 3

Spot repair or reroute

If the rest of the line is in good shape, we cut a small access in the slab, repair the leak, and patch the concrete. If the line has multiple suspect points or recurring history, rerouting through walls and ceilings is usually cheaper than chasing leaks through the slab.

Step 4

Pressure-verify & restore

Re-pressure-test to confirm zero leak rate, restore drywall and flooring where rerouted, patch slab cut where spot-repaired. Insurance documentation provided on request.

How do I know it's a slab leak vs. something else?

Three telltale signs: a warm spot on the floor (hot-side leak), audible running water with every fixture and appliance off, or a jump on the water meter dial when the house is supposedly idle. If you see one of those, shut off your main and call us — slab leaks rarely fix themselves and the longer they run, the more they undermine the slab itself.

Spot repair or reroute — how do I decide?

We make the call based on the line's history and the surrounding pipe condition. Single first-time leak on a line with otherwise clean acoustic and pressure readings — spot repair through a small slab cut is fastest and cheapest. Second leak on the same line, or a line with multiple suspect points lighting up acoustically — rerouting above the slab is usually the better long-term math even though it's a bigger upfront job, because you stop chasing leaks one at a time.

Will my homeowners insurance cover this?

It depends on your policy and what gets damaged. Most policies cover the resulting water damage to flooring, drywall, and contents but not the leak repair itself. Some policies have a specific exclusion for slab leaks, others have an explicit endorsement. We provide full documentation — leak location, photographs, repair scope, restoration scope — so your adjuster has everything they need to process the claim cleanly.
